JS> As an alternative to _endthread, the return from the
JS> routine called with _beginthread does an implied endthread.
FYI:
using _endthread is the dirty way of termination. eq. if you have (in C++)
instances of objects, they are NOT destroyed. With return they are.
sample:
class C
{
public:
C() {...}
~C() { ...}
};
/* ... */ threadfund1(...) // call via _beginthread
{
C c;
return;
} // C is destroyed
/* ... */ threadfunc2(...) // call via _beginthread
{
C c;
_endthread();
return;
} // c is NOT destroyed
